Cleanroom Furniture: Design, Materials, and Functionality

Cleanroom furniture fulfills a critical role in upholding the particle-free space. Its design is reducing dust accumulation and allowing for easy sanitation. Common materials include polished steel, aluminum, and specific types of polymers, all thoroughly chosen for the low particle shedding characteristics. Practicality usually features no sharp corners to avoid particle trapping and ensures unhindered movement within the cleanroom.

    Material Selection for Cleanroom Furniture: A Critical Guide

    Selecting appropriate compounds for aseptic furniture is absolutely crucial to maintaining required sterility and decreasing airborne production . Typically brushed alloy and certain types of plastics , such as polyethylene , are chosen due to their intrinsic chemical stability and simplicity of sanitizing . However , evaluation must be given to likely emissions and fiber generation, which can jeopardize the validity of the controlled space.
